As 2016 begins, the great news is that 2015 was another record year for Irish Wind Energy.
Provisional EirGrid statistics show that over 24% of Ireland’s electricity demand was met purely from wind energy through the year. It wasn’t just recent storms which have provided additional wind power to Ireland but the windiest June on record helped contribute to another record that month in terms of energy demand met for Ireland.
A report launched by the Sustainable Energy Authority mapping Ireland’s energy use in 2014 showed that wind energy in Ireland saved over €200m in savings on fossil fuel imports.
